What they do
THE MISSION of THE GREATER HOUSTON COMMUNITY FOUNDATION (GHCF) is EXPANDING PHILANTHROPIC IMPACT BY CONNECTING DONORS to THE CAUSES THEY CARE ABOUT, PROVIDING EXCELLENT STEWARDSHIP of ASSETS ENTRUSTED to US, and CONVENING RESOURCES to ADDRESS IMPORTANT COMMUNITY NEEDS. THROUGH DONOR ADVISED FUNDS, FIELD of INTEREST FUNDS, DESIGNATED FUNDS, GIVING CIRCLES, SCHOLARSHIP and OTHER FUNDS ESTABLISHED BY INDIVIDUALS and CORPORATIONS, GHCF MAKES GRANTS to OTHER NONPROFIT ORGANIZATIONS THAT PROVIDE A VARIETY of SERVICES to THEIR COMMUNITIES. DONORS to THESE FUNDS ARE PROVIDED WITH EDUCATIONAL OPPORTUNITIES RELATED to PHILANTHROPY and COMMUNITY NEEDS. A DATABASE of NONPROFITS is MAINTAINED for THE BENEFIT of GHCF DONORS and THE COMMUNITY AT LARGE. GHCF HAS PROVIDED A NEUTRAL PLATFORM FROM WHICH to FACILITATE COLLABORATIVE EFFORTS to ADDRESS SPECIFIC NEEDS IN THE COMMUNITY.

Of every $100 spent, about $96.90 was reported for mission work. Use the spending picture below and ask what results that work produced.
Plain answer: A tax form cannot prove that a charity is doing good. It can show how the charity says it spent its money—and point out questions you should ask.

Ask these three easy questions
- Who did you help? Ask for a recent story or report that shows real results.
- What will my money do? Ask exactly what your gift will pay for.
- Is this really the charity? Give only through its official website or confirmed phone number.
Pay context: The highest compensation shown in this filing is $791,256 for STEPHEN D MAISLIN (PRESIDENT & CEO). Compare pay with organizations of similar size and complexity.
Bottom line: Do not decide from a name, mission statement, or tax status alone. Look at where the money went, then ask what changed, who was helped, and what your gift will do. YouCanGiveBack does not endorse or grade organizations.
